Third in Serie A behind the two Milan clubs, the
Naples
will not give up in the race for the Scudetto to retain their crown. But the reigning champion will not neglect the Italian Cup. Faced with early elimination in the Champions League at the League stage (a disappointing thirtieth place), Antonio Conte’s team must give a response on the domestic scene. A cup title could allow this stronghold of Italian football to adorn its showcase a little more.
But to reach the last four of the competition, Napoli will have to avoid the trap set by Como. A Serie A sensation with a flattering sixth place just two points from the top 5, the Lombard club continues to grow. To the point of becoming one of the most feared spoilsport in Italian football this season. With a flamboyant and well-oiled game driven by its greatest talents, like the nugget Nico Paz, Cesc Fabregas’ team should offer tough opposition in Naples.
The expected compositions
Naples : Milinkovic-Savic; Beukema, Rrahmani, Jesus; Gutierrez, Lobotka, McTominay, Spinazzola; Vergara, Elmas; Hojlund
Como : Butez; Smolcic, Ramon, Kempf, Valle; Perrone, Da Cunha; Vojvoda, Paz, Baturina; Douvikas.
